How they compare
Channel Islands currently reports 0.0349 units per person against 0.0347 units per person in New Caledonia, a difference of 0.0002 units per person.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 66 shared years of data; in 1960 it was New Caledonia ahead.
Channel Islands ranks 76th and New Caledonia ranks 78th of 218 countries.
Across the 7 decades both report, Channel Islands averaged higher in 6 and New Caledonia in 1.
